GNU/Linux >> LINUX-Kenntnisse >  >> Ubuntu

Wie repariert man Grub2 in einem System mit defektem Wiederherstellungsmodus?

Für diese Frage gibt es hier bereits Antworten :Vor 8 Jahren geschlossen.

Mögliches Duplikat:
Wie kann ich Grub reparieren? (Wie bekomme ich Ubuntu nach der Installation von Windows zurück?)

So reparieren Sie GRUB2 in einem System mit defektem Wiederherstellungsmodus

Akzeptierte Antwort:

Ich habe es folgendermaßen gelöst (gleiche Boot-Partition):
Booten Sie in die Ubuntu 12.04 Live-CD und klicken Sie auf „Ubuntu ohne Installation testen“: Nachdem der Desktop geladen wurde, müssen wir die Root-Partition mounten, damit wir dem Live-CD-Benutzer read/ gewähren. Schreibberechtigungen für Ihre Systemdateien und Ordner. Lassen Sie uns zuerst mit diesem Befehl die Partition identifizieren, auf der Ubuntu installiert ist:

sudo fdisk -l

Hinweis:Das Terminal kann durch Drücken von STRG+ALT+T. gestartet werden

Die Ubuntu-Partition, an der wir arbeiten werden, wird mit dem Wort „Linux“ gekennzeichnet, wie im folgenden Screenshot gezeigt:

Führen Sie nun diese Befehlsfolge aus, um die Root-Partition einzuhängen:

sudo mkdir -p /media/ubuntu

sudo mount /dev/sda1 /media/ubuntu

Dann müssen Sie diese Systemordner einhängen, um sie in Ihrer aktuellen Desktop-Umgebung zu verwenden:

sudo mount --bind /dev /media/ubuntu/dev

sudo mount --bind /proc /media/ubuntu/proc

sudo mount --bind /sys /media/ubuntu/sys

Chrooten Sie nun mit diesem Befehl auf Ihre Festplatte:

sudo chroot /media/ubuntu

Sie haben jetzt Lese-/Schreibberechtigungen auf Ihrer Root-Partition. Um GRUB2 zu installieren, müssen Sie einen dieser beiden Befehle verwenden:

grub-install /dev/sda

oder

grub-install --root-directory=/media/ubuntu /dev/sda

Hinweis:Das „sudo“ ist nicht erforderlich, da Sie jetzt als root angemeldet sind. Behalte auch /dev/sda wie es ist.

Wenn die Installation erfolgreich ist, erhalten Sie diese Ausgaben:

[E-Mail-geschützt]:/# grub-install /dev/sda

Installation beendet. Kein Fehler gemeldet.

Aktualisieren Sie GRUB2 mit diesem Befehl:

update-grub

Entfernen Sie nun die Ubuntu-Installations-CD und starten Sie Ihr System neu, um zu sehen, ob das GRUB2-Startmenü wiederhergestellt ist oder nicht.


Ubuntu
  1. So reparieren Sie ein defektes Ubuntu-Betriebssystem, ohne es neu zu installieren

  2. Wie repariert man defekte Pakete?

  3. Wie ersetze ich Grub durch Burg?

  4. Wie repariere ich die Installation?

  5. So booten Sie Ubuntu in den Wiederherstellungsmodus

So installieren Sie NextCloud auf Ubuntu 20.04 mit Apache

So installieren Sie WordPress mit Nginx auf Ubuntu

So reparieren Sie Dateisystemfehler in Ubuntu

So installieren Sie Lighttpd mit PHP in Ubuntu 20.04

So mounten Sie ein iPhone oder iPad mit iOS 7 in Ubuntu 13.10

So reparieren Sie ein defektes Ubuntu-Betriebssystem, ohne es neu zu installieren